Q: Is 494,505 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 494,505 is a composite number.

Why is 494,505 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 494,505 can be evenly divided by 1 3 5 9 11 15 27 33 37 45 55 81 99 111 135 165 185 243 297 333 405 407 495 555 891 999 1,215 1,221 1,485 1,665 2,035 2,673 2,997 3,663 4,455 4,995 6,105 8,991 10,989 13,365 14,985 18,315 32,967 44,955 54,945 98,901 164,835 and 494,505, with no remainder.

Since 494,505 cannot be divided by just 1 and 494,505, it is a composite number.
